Practical Brand Designer Notes
Before integrating this Graphic design asset into your commercial design projects, I recommend the following steps:
- Color Palette Testing: Test the design with your brand colors. Pink is obvious, but consider how it looks in monochrome or against neutral tones for a sophisticated look.
- Black and White Check: Ensure the design holds up in black and white, especially if you plan to use it for embossed packaging or foil stamping.
- Mockup Placement: Place the design inside real campaign mockups. See how it looks on a t-shirt, a sticker, or a digital ad banner.
- Font Pairing: Experiment with different font styles. A bold display font might work for the main quote, while a lighter script could highlight "Mom" or "Heroes."
- Licensing Verification: Always confirm commercial licensing before using it in paid campaigns, client work, or business branding. This protects your small business branding from legal issues.
